下面就为您详细讲解一下“CentOS7使用dnf安装mysql的方法”的完整攻略。
步骤一:安装dnf
首先,您需要先在您的CentOS 7系统中安装dnf。进行如下操作即可安装:
sudo yum install epel-release -y
sudo yum install dnf -y
步骤二:添加MySQL 8.0的repository
接下来,您需要添加MySQL 8.0的repository。您可以通过以下命令添加:
sudo dnf install https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m -y
步骤三:安装MySQL
使用以下命令即可安装mysql-server:
sudo dnf install mysql-server -y
安装完成后,使用以下命令可以启动MySQL:
sudo systemctl start mysqld
步骤四:设置root密码
MySQL安装完成后,默认情况下,root账号是没有密码的。您需要登录并设置密码,用以加强安全。
sudo mysql_secure_installation
按照提示逐一配置数据库安全选项即可。此时,root账号的密码已经设置成功。
示例一:创建一个MySQL新用户
如需创建一个新用户,则可以通过以下命令实现:
- 首先以root身份登录MySQL:
sudo mysql -u root -p
- 创建新用户:
C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
- 授权新用户:
G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ost' WITH GRANT OPTION;
示例二:创建一个MySQL新数据库
如需创建新数据库,则可以通过以下命令实现:
- 首先以root身份登录MySQL:
sudo mysql -u root -p
- 创建新数据库:
CREATE DATABASE database_name;
经过以上四步操作,您的CentOS 7系统上便成功安装了MySQL,且已经设置了root账号密码。同时,您还可轻松创建MySQL新用户及新数据库。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:CentOS7使用dnf安装mysql的方法 - Python技术站